Ticket: Bloom filter false-negative rate nonzero on Kestrelvault reads. Should be impossible by design. Repro: write a key, flush, read immediately — filter occasionally reports absent, so we skip the store lookup and return a miss. Suspect the rebuild job races with live inserts; filter snapshot taken mid-batch. New folks: the filter lives in the Larkspur sidecar, not the store itself. Workaround: disable filter via config flag until fix lands. Severity high. The affected trace token is attached below.

session token of kahag-bawip = htk6_729d08

Hi team,

Before I hand off the 3.2 release, please note the humidity sensor drift reported on Verdana controllers in the Elmbrook trial site. Drift exceeds 4% after roughly ten days of continuous operation; firmware 3.2.1 adds an automatic recalibration cycle every 72 hours. Support should advise growers to install 3.2.1 and trigger a manual recalibration once. The hotfix bundle must be verified before distribution, so I'm including the signing key used for the 3.2.1 packages below.

release key, fahof-yagap: bky3_m5d

Team,

Finance has confirmed the provisional training allocation for next year at Varrell Dynamics: roughly the same envelope as this year, with a modest uplift for the Northbridge sales academy. Sales leads should submit course requests by end of quarter so we can lock vendor rates early. Priority goes to negotiation workshops and the Caldera CRM certification track. Anything beyond the standard allocation needs sign-off from Marta Quillen. The rationale for the uplift ties directly to our expansion plans, summarized below.

board note of kadug-tawig: Only 5 of the 100 pilot accounts renewed Oliath, so a churn review is set for April 15.

CI NOTE: report export timezone failures

The Quillgate export suite fails on runners provisioned after the image refresh. Root cause: new base image defaults to UTC while fixtures assume the Varnholm office zone. Exports themselves are correct; only snapshot comparisons break. Fix: pin TZ in the job env, regenerate golden files in UTC, never bake local zones into fixtures again. If the suite flakes after a runner rotation, check image date first. Affected image is identified by the token below.

build token for kaweg-tagag: htk6_c63a6b